Akito Tenkawa, fry-cook of the Starship Nadesico, and at times, the temp-pilot as well, was not known for being quiet about anything. He was usually loud mouthed and said his opinion no matter what, even when no one was listening, ESPECIALLY when no one was listing.

But at this particular moment, not a single word could be heard from the solemn figure. He stood silently off to the side of the Nadesico's ER, afraid to move even an inch, and watched as the skilled doctors tried to save the most important person in his young life, Jiro Yamada, otherwise known as Gai Daigoji.

As far back as he could remember, Akito had never really had a good friend who understood him as much as Gai did…does, Akito quickly corrected himself. He had hardly had any friends at all, but even the people he did trust were nothing like Gai. Gai was…was…IS…different. There was no way to really describe him. And right now, Gai was lying flat on an operation table, most likely about to die any second. And there was nothing Akito, or anyone, could do about it.

It made Akito mad that no one else had showed up at the ER for Gai, not even using communications to see if Gai was ok. Although the Captain, Yurika, had called in to make sure that he was still in one piece, but cut off before Akito could mention how Gai was doing. Maybe the crew knew something he didn't, that Gai would make it out of this in one piece…he always had before…..

It just wasn't fair, he still needed to tell Gai so much, to thank him for everything. For helping him to realize what it meant to defend people, making his stay on the Nadesico that much more interesting and fun, and for his company, Akito really loved his company…

His life had been turned upside down from the first day he had met Gai Daigoji. Even thought the two hadn't exactly hit it off when they first got to know each other. But before they knew it, the two pilots were sharing a room, and Gai was teaching him so many things about being a pilot, a person and lets not forget, EVERYTHING about Gekigangar. Akito just didn't know what he would do without Gai. He cared so much for him…..

The doctors started to move around Gai's body faster as a loud flat beeping noise suddenly rang in the too quiet air. Finally it was too much for Akito, and he couldn't stay silent anymore. He rushed over to stand beside his friend, and started sobbing uncontrollably once he caught sight of Gai's pale features, and lifeless face, which lacked the usual cocky grin, and overly happy features.

The doctors looked torn about what they should do, and gave Akito a look telling him that Gai didn't really stand much of a chance. All Akito could do was reach out with his hand and lightly stroke one of Gai's cold cheeks, softly crying, "Gai….no, no, no, no….not now Gai….talk to me Gai…this isn't over yet….Gai I …….I……….I..I need you. You're my only friend……..GAI!!!!!!!!"

But his pleas fell on deaf ears, as one of the doctors lightly patted Akito's shoulder in a sign of sympathy. Akito didn't even notice, as he was quickly falling into a state of shock, not taking the death of his friend as well as could be expected. Huge sobs escaped his quivering lips, and a new flow of tears slid down his flushed face. Feeling faint, Akito fell down to his knees, and draped his arms over Gai's still body, as if that could bring him back to life.

His best friend, his very best friend was d…d….dead. NO!!!!!!! there was no way in hell that he was going to let Gai just leave him like that…..NO WAY!!!!

Almost as if Gai or God or somebody could read Akito's thoughts at that exact moment, the long, uninterrupted beeping, suddenly started to slowly pulsate again. The doctors quickly checked for Gai's vital signs and smiled warmly at the teary eyed and confused youth.

"I don't believe it! He's gonna make it kid. Don't ask me how, but he's gonna make it. He must have nine lives or something."

Akito could only smile widely as he found strength once more in his knees and jumped up to hug the happy, yet exhausted doctor. He gave a loud cry of joy at the top of his lungs, and ran around the room kissing as many people as he could find.

Finding himself back at Gai's side, he wiped at his tears with his sleeve before he gently grabbed hold of Gai's still very weak hand, and squeezed lightly in a form of assurance. For Gai or himself, he wasn't too sure. But the one thing he knew, was that this time he wasn't letting go….not now, and not ever again……….
